Siamo a metà degli anni Cinquanta. Einstein lavora e svolge i suoi studi a Princeton. La sua intelligentissima nipote Catherine è fidanzata con uno psicologo libertino. Prevedendo un futuro sentimentalmente insoddisfacente per Catherine, Einstein s'incarica personalmente di trovarle un nuovo fidanzato. E nonostante Catherine sia decisa a sposare un genio come suo zio Albert, è il meccanico Ed a colpire Einstein, che lo reputa un ottimo Principe Azzurro per la nipote.
